Welcome to "Little Minds, Big Ideas," the podcast dedicated to unraveling the intricacies of early childhood education.


In our Weekly Show #15, join hosts Ben and Emily from The Early Years Network as they take a deep dive into the world of Ofsted inspections.


In this episode, Ben and Emily share invaluable insights, providing practical advice both pre-inspection and on the day, equipping educators and childcare professionals with the tools they need to navigate the challenging landscape of Ofsted assessments. Learn from their wealth of experience as they guide you through effective strategies and tips to ensure a smooth inspection process.


But that's not all – the hosts go beyond the basics and delve into the latest Ofsted reports from 2024. They analyze areas where settings have excelled and those that need improvement, offering a unique perspective on what Ofsted is currently emphasising. This valuable information not only sheds light on successful practices but also serves as a collective learning opportunity for the entire early childhood education community.
